As of July this year, based on Ball's most recent financial report, the company's trailing twelve months EPS is $1.83. During 2024, BALL reported a per-share earnings of $13.12, which shows a rise compared to the EPS of $2.25 recorded in 2023. Ball's EPS for the quarterly period ending on Mar 31, 2025 came in at $0.63.

The yearly earnings per share during 2024 was $13.12, a rise of 483.1% compared to $2.25 recorded in 2023. Over the quarter ending Mar 31, 2025, the earnings per share came in at $0.63, reflecting a 94.6% decline compared to the same quarter a year earlier. As of March 2025, the TTM EPS is $1.83. During 2023, the annual earnings per share was $2.25, representing a decrease of 0.9% compared to 2022.

Over the past 12 months, Ball has recorded an earnings per share growth rate of -94.6% (YoY, quarterly). Over an extended period, the company recorded an average EPS annual growth rate of 69.6% per year for the last 3 years. In the last five years, the company had an average annual EPS growth of 50.3%. A ten-year view shows that BALL has seen an average earnings per share growth of 22.7% per year.
